This role requires a Probation Service Officer (PSO) with relevant experience and a passion for making a positive difference. As a Probation Service Officer (PSO), you will play a key part in supporting offenders, assessing risks, and contributing to their rehabilitation journeys.

Candidate Responsibilities as a Probation Service Officer (PSO):

  • Conduct risk assessments and manage cases effectively
  • Engage with offenders and provide advice, support, and supervision
  • Contribute to the development and delivery of tailored interventions
  • Maintain accurate and detailed case records
  • Work collaboratively with partner agencies to ensure offender rehabilitation success
  • Adhere to all relevant policies, procedures, and legal requirements
